Overview of the GIGABYTE B850 Eagle WIFI7 ICE and ASUS Prime B760M-A AX

The GIGABYTE B850 Eagle WIFI7 ICE is significantly more expensive at C$268.76 compared to the ASUS Prime B760M-A AX, which is priced at C$149.99. This price difference reflects their distinct target markets and features. The GIGABYTE board is designed for AMD processors and supports the latest technology standards, while the ASUS board caters to Intel's 12th and 13th generation processors, making it equally capable for modern builds.

Processor Compatibility

The GIGABYTE B850 Eagle WIFI7 ICE supports AMD Ryzen 9000, 8000, and 7000 series processors, providing a broad compatibility range for users keen on high-performance AMD options. In contrast, the ASUS Prime B760M-A AX is designed for Intel's LGA 1700 socket, compatible with both 12th and 13th Gen Intel processors. This means that while both motherboards are versatile, they cater to different ecosystems, which is crucial for users already invested in either AMD or Intel.

Connectivity Options

Connectivity is another area where these two motherboards diverge. The GIGABYTE B850 Eagle offers PCIe 5.0, which is the latest standard, enhancing data transfer speeds for compatible devices. It also features three M.2 slots and USB-C for modern peripherals. Meanwhile, the ASUS Prime B760M-A AX provides PCIe 4.0, which is still fast but not as advanced as PCIe 5.0. However, it does include Realtek 2.5Gb Ethernet and Wi-Fi 6, ensuring robust networking capabilities. For those looking for the fastest connectivity, GIGABYTE has the edge.

Power Design and Cooling

The GIGABYTE B850 Eagle boasts a power design of 8+2+2, indicating a strong and stable power delivery system ideal for high-performance CPUs. On the other hand, the ASUS Prime B760M-A AX incorporates comprehensive cooling solutions, including VRM, M.2, and PCH heatsinks, along with hybrid fan headers and Fan Xpert 2+ for optimal thermal management. Users focused on overclocking might prefer the GIGABYTE for its power design, while those concerned with heat management may find the ASUS more appealing.

DIY Friendliness

For DIY enthusiasts, the GIGABYTE B850 Eagle is particularly user-friendly, featuring M.2 EZ-Latch and PCIe EZ-Latch designs, which simplify installation. It also includes Wi-Fi EZ-Plug for easy connectivity setup. Conversely, the ASUS Prime B760M-A AX offers its own set of conveniences with ASUS OptiMem II technology aimed at improving memory overclocking through careful routing of traces and vias. The GIGABYTE's focus on ease of installation may attract beginners, while the ASUS's emphasis on overclocking efficiency could appeal to more experienced builders.
